Pros:Great image quality Nice image stabilizer
Cons:No microphone input! Engine sound is audible in silence.
The Bottom Line: I highly recommend this camera for personal use or Web publishing.

I'm very happy having bought this camcorder by the advice of a friend.

It has fascinating image quality.

The voice quality is great if there is some background noise. Otherwise the built-in microphone will catch the engine's noise. The camera doesn't provide you with a microphone input to overcome this problem.

So you have to make sure your voice sources are loud enough so that the built-in microphone amplifier will not kick-in.

The camera will go to standby after 5 min while video conferencing.

Still image quality is low, comparable to 320x240, which is common in most miniDV camcorders.
